Questions to Ask Before Hiring

  • Ask Atrina Solar if they handle any necessary electrical panel upgrades themselves or if they coordinate with a separate electrician for that work
  • Ask Nci Electric if they regularly install solar systems or if they primarily subcontract that specialized work to solar-focused companies
  • Confirm with either company what specific warranties they provide on equipment versus installation labor
  • Ask about current project timelines and whether supply chain issues are affecting scheduling for your specific equipment needs

Not all licensed contractors are created equal. While a valid license is the baseline requirement in California, contractors can vary significantly in experience, insurance coverage, and customer satisfaction.

  • Experience matters: A contractor with 15+ years of experience has likely encountered and solved problems that newer contractors haven't faced yet.
  • Workers' compensation protects you: If a contractor without workers' comp insurance has an employee injured on your property, you could be held liable.
  • Reviews reveal patterns: Individual reviews can be misleading, but patterns across many reviews often reveal a contractor's true strengths and weaknesses.
  • Bond amounts vary: A contractor's bond provides financial protection if they fail to complete work as agreed. Higher bonds offer more protection.

Taking time to compare contractors on these factors can save you from costly mistakes and help ensure your project is completed by a qualified professional.
